1. Specifications Comparison
Design
Feature | Xiaomi Redmi 9C | Asus Zenfone 9 | Practical Impact |
---|---|---|---|
Dimensions | 164.9 × 77 × 9 mm | 146.5 × 68.1 × 9.1 mm | Zenfone 9 is significantly more pocketable and easier to handle with one hand. Redmi 9C is larger and bulkier. |
Weight | 196g | 169g | Zenfone 9 is lighter, making it more comfortable for extended use and carrying around. |
Build Quality (Screen Protection) | Unknown | Corning Gorilla Glass Victus | Zenfone 9's screen is much more resistant to scratches and drops, increasing the phone's longevity. |
Display
Feature | Xiaomi Redmi 9C | Asus Zenfone 9 | Practical Impact |
---|---|---|---|
Size | 6.53" | 5.9" | Redmi 9C offers a larger viewing area for media consumption and gaming. Zenfone 9 is more compact and easier to use one-handed. |
Resolution | 720x1600 | 1080x2400 | Zenfone 9 has a much sharper and more detailed display, enhancing the viewing experience for text, images, and videos. |
PPI | 269 | 445 | Zenfone 9's higher pixel density results in crisper images and smoother text rendering. |
Technology | IPS LCD | AMOLED | Zenfone 9's AMOLED display offers deeper blacks, higher contrast, and more vibrant colors, leading to a more immersive visual experience. |
Refresh Rate | 60Hz | 120Hz | Zenfone 9's 120Hz refresh rate provides significantly smoother scrolling, animations, and gaming, resulting in a more fluid and responsive user interface. |
Brightness | 0 nits | 1100 nits | Zenfone 9 display will be much more visible under direct sunlight. |
Performance
Feature | Xiaomi Redmi 9C | Asus Zenfone 9 | Practical Impact |
---|---|---|---|
Chipset | Mediatek MT6765G Helio G35 (12 nm) | Qualcomm SM8475 Snapdragon 8+ Gen 1 (4 nm) | Zenfone 9's flagship chipset offers dramatically faster performance for demanding tasks like gaming, video editing, and multitasking. Redmi 9C is suitable for basic tasks only. |
AnTuTu Score | 110,490 | 1,232,500 | This benchmark score quantifies the vast performance difference. The Zenfone 9 will feel much snappier and more responsive in virtually all usage scenarios. |
GPU | PowerVR GE8320 | Adreno 730 | Zenfone 9's superior GPU provides significantly better graphics performance for gaming and other graphically intensive applications. |
RAM | 2 GB / 3 GB / 4 GB | 8 GB / 16 GB | Zenfone 9's ample RAM ensures smoother multitasking and allows more apps to stay open in the background without slowing down performance. |
Camera
Feature | Xiaomi Redmi 9C | Asus Zenfone 9 | Practical Impact |
---|---|---|---|
Main Camera | 13MP, f/2.2 | 50MP, f/1.8, 1/1.56" sensor, Sony IMX766, 1.00 µm pixel size | Zenfone 9's main camera captures significantly more detail, performs better in low light, and produces higher-quality images overall. |
Ultrawide Camera | None | 12MP, f/2.2, 1/2.55" sensor, Sony IMX363 Exmor RS, 1.40 µm pixel size | The Zenfone 9 includes an ultrawide camera for capturing wider scenes, group photos, and creative perspectives. The Redmi 9C lacks this capability. |
Selfie Camera | 5MP, f/2.2 | 12MP, f/2.45, 1/2.93" sensor, Sony IMX663, 1.22 µm pixel size | Zenfone 9 takes higher quality selfies and produces clearer video calls. |
Video Recording | 1080p@30fps | 8K@24fps, 4K@120fps | The Zenfone 9 can record much higher resolution videos with image stabilization, providing far more professional-looking results. |
Camera Features | Triple camera | Dual Camera, OIS, Gimbal | The Zenfone 9’s Gimbal and OIS produce stable videos and sharp images. |
Battery
Feature | Xiaomi Redmi 9C | Asus Zenfone 9 | Practical Impact |
---|---|---|---|
Capacity | 5000mAh | 4300mAh | Redmi 9C likely offers longer battery life due to its larger capacity, especially when combined with its less power-hungry components. |
Charging | 10W | 30W | Zenfone 9 charges much faster, reducing downtime and allowing for quick top-ups. |
2. Key Differences Analysis
Xiaomi Redmi 9C Advantages:
- Larger Battery: Potentially longer battery life for users who prioritize endurance over performance.
- Lower Price: Significantly more affordable, making it accessible to budget-conscious consumers.
Asus Zenfone 9 Advantages:
- Superior Performance: Flagship-level chipset delivers a vastly superior user experience for all tasks.
- Excellent Camera System: High-quality main and ultrawide cameras capture significantly better photos and videos.
- Compact and Lightweight Design: More pocketable and comfortable to hold and use.
- High-Quality Display: AMOLED panel with a 120Hz refresh rate offers a more immersive and fluid visual experience.
- Faster Charging: 30W charging significantly reduces charging times.
- Better Build Quality: Corning Gorilla Glass Victus provides superior screen protection.
- More Modern Software: Comes with a newer version of Android and guaranteed updates.
- Advanced Features: Includes features like stereo speakers, noise cancellation microphone, and a comprehensive sensor suite.
Trade-offs:
- The Zenfone 9's smaller battery might require more frequent charging for heavy users, although its faster charging helps mitigate this.
- The Redmi 9C compromises heavily on performance and features to achieve its lower price point.
